CITY OF SOUTH MILWAUKEE
OFFICIAL PROCEEDINGS
OF THE COMMON COUNCIL
REGULAR MEETING
NOVEMBER 4, 2025
The regular meeting of the Common Council was called to order at 7:01 p.m. on November 4, 2025, by
Mayor Jim Shelenske in the Common Council Chambers at South Milwaukee City Hall, 2424 15th
Avenue, South Milwaukee, Wisconsin. On roll call, Ald. Michal Olechowski, Ald. Tim Backes, Ald. Lisa
Pieper, Ald. Peggy Clark, Ald. Brett Briesemeister, and Ald. Craig Maass were present. Ald. Joe
Bukowski and Ald. David Bartoshevich were excused.
The meeting was prefaced with the Pledge of Allegiance.
Under President of the Council, Briesemeister/Maass moved to adopt the following items in the consent
agenda: a) Approval of minutes from the October 21, 2025, Common Council meeting, b) Acceptance
of resignation letter by City Administrator/Economic Development Director Patrick Brever effective
January 30, 2026, c) Acceptance of resignation notice by Water Utility Temporary Office Assistant Julie
Rekowski, effective November 7, 2025, and d) Approval of successor Agent appointment to Shihai
Wang for the retail Class “B” beer and “Class C” wine licenses for Haiwang Inc., dba China Chef, 1224
Milwaukee Avenue. Motion carried 6-0.
Citizen comment period was opened at 7:03 p.m. and closed at 7:03 p.m.
Under Human Resources Committee, Briesemeister/Maass moved to adopt the recommended updates
to the Professional, Executive, and Confidential Employee Handbook, with an effective date of January
1, 2026. Motion carried 6-0.
Briesemeister/Maass moved to adopt the recommended updates to the General Employee Handbook,
with an effective date of January 1, 2026. Motion carried 6-0.
Briesemeister/Maass moved to direct the proper city officials to negotiate a contract with Innovative
Public Advisors for interim City Administrator services and to recommend a recruitment firm to manage
the hiring process to permanently fill the City Administrator role and to bring both contracts back to a
Common Council meeting for approval. Motion carried 6-0.
Under Public Works and Public Property Committee, Backes/Olechowski moved to approve a lease
agreement between the City of South Milwaukee and MARM Farm Education and Conservation Center
to utilize an area in the South Milwaukee City Hall northern parking area, beginning January 1, 2026.
Motion carried 6-0.
Under Miscellaneous Business – City Administrator, Briesemeister/Maass moved to direct the proper city
officials to explore the creation of a combined or contracted municipal court with the City of Cudahy.
Motion carried 6-0.
Under Miscellaneous Business – City Clerk, Briesemeister/Maass moved to approve the election process
of the Temporary Municipal Judge as presented by the City Clerk. Motion carried 6-0. After one round
of voting, Margaret (Megan) M. Zienkiewicz has been appointed as Temporary Municipal Judge for a
term ending April 30, 2026.
There being no further business to discuss, Backes/Olechowski moved to adjourn the meeting at 7:25
p.m. Motion carried 6-0.
APPROVED: 11-18-25
